In Australia, a full time Commis Chef generally earns $1,250 per week ($65,000 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

There has been strong employment growth in this industry over the last five years. There are currently 38,300 people working in this profession in Australia and many of them specialise as a Commis Chef. Commis Chefs may find work across all regions of Australia.

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ights

If you’re planning a career as a Commis Chef, consider enrolling in a Certificate III in Commercial Cookery. You’ll learn basic cooking and food preparation methods and develop the skills to cook a range of meals, appetisers, salads and desserts. A Diploma of Hospitality Management (Commercial Cookery) may also be suitable.

If you're seeking a rewarding career in the culinary arts, the Commis Chef courses in Adelaide provide the perfect starting point. These courses, ideal for beginners without prior experience, arm you with essential skills in the kitchen. Notable courses include the Certificate III in Patisserie SIT31021, the Certificate III in Commercial Cookery SIT30821, and the Certificate III in Asian Cookery SIT31121. Each of these programs equips students with practical culinary skills, ensuring you’re ready to enter the bustling hospitality industry of Adelaide.

Several renowned training providers deliver these Commis Chef programs, including Le Cordon Bleu Australia, renowned for excellence in culinary education, and DIC, which also offers quality training. Embracing a Commis Chef role opens pathways to various careers in the industry. Consider exploring job roles such as Catering Assistant, Apprentice Chef, and Kitchen Attendant, all of which can serve as stepping stones in your culinary journey.

Moreover, as you advance in your career, you may aspire to positions such as Chef, Cooks Assistant, or even a Pastry Chef. The landscape of culinary arts is vast, with opportunities to specialise as a Patissier or advance to a Demi Chef.
